- 博客(103)
- 资源 (2)
- 收藏
- 关注
转载 [Accessibility] Missing contentDescription attribute on image
转载自http://blog.youkuaiyun.com/hn307165411/article/details/7179317今天使用了下ADT 16.0 在定义一个ImageVIew的时候 总是提示这个[Accessibility] Missing contentDescription attribute on image警告,虽说可以不理 但总是感觉怪怪的,在网上一搜 发现原来这是ADT
2012-09-14 15:15:24
737
转载 ACTIVITY的LAUNCH MODE详解 SINGLETASK正解
转自http://hi.baidu.com/amauri3389/blog/item/a54475c2a4b2f040b219a86a.html参见:http://mypyg.iteye.com/blog/919643 http://marshal.easymorse.com/archives/2950 http://blog.csdn.ne
2012-09-11 10:43:51
679
转载 Android 实用类
日期时间类 MonthDisplayHelper 6行7列网格日历的帮助类 TimeUtils 时区实用类 DateUtils 创建日期相关文本信息的实用类 Time 提供了格式化时间的实用函数 DateFormat 提供了格式化日期的实用函数 SimpleDateFormat
2012-09-10 15:15:03
1041
转载 android之Broadcast
Broadcast是一种被广泛运用都在应用程序之间传输信息的机制,而BroadcastReceiver是对发出的Broadcast进行过滤并接受响应的一类组件。首先,在需要发送信息的地方,把要发送的信息和用于过滤的信息(如action,Category)装入一个Intent对象,然后调用Context.sendBroadcast()、sendBroadcast()等方法,把intent
2012-08-31 16:07:43
793
转载 android之listview的item不可点击
1. 如果是listView的id是使用系统默认的id,如下, 则可以在实现此listView的adapter里override isEnabled()方法:<ListView android:id="@android:id/list" android:layout_width="match_parent" android:layout_height="match_parent"
2012-08-30 10:27:32
26687
转载 Missing contentDescription attribute on image
今天使用了下ADT 16.0 在定义一个ImageVIew的时候 总是提示这个[Accessibility] Missing contentDescription attribute on image警告,虽说可以不理 但总是感觉怪怪的,在网上一搜 发现原来这是ADT 16.0的新特性,在一些没有文本显示的控件里,如imageView和imageButton等,ADT会提示你定义一个android
2012-08-15 13:16:40
904
转载 android:Bitmap和Drawable相互转换方法
很多开发者表示,不知道Android的Drawable和Bitmap之间如何相关转换。一、Bitmap转DrawableBitmap bm=xxx; //xxx根据你的情况获取BitmapDrawable bd=BitmapDrawable(bm);BtimapDrawable是Drawable的子类,最终直接使用bd对象即可。二、 Drawable转Bitma
2012-08-15 12:05:35
3101
转载 Android之getSystemService
getSystemService是Android很重要的一个API,它是Activity的一个方法,根据传入的NAME来取得对应的Object,然后转换成相应的服务对象。以下介绍系统相应的服务。 传入的Name返回的对象说明WINDOW_SERVICE WindowManager管理打开的窗口程序LAYOUT_INFLATER_SE
2012-08-13 17:58:07
18438
转载 Camera源码分析(android2.2)
android通过android.hardware.Camera类来控制摄像头设备的,要使用只有通过android.hardware.Camera.open()来打开,这样就会创建一个新的Camera对象。android提供了一些接口来给予回调,控制Camera的状态,分别是: 1.android.hardware.Camera.ErrorCallback:摄像头出
2012-08-13 10:11:00
958
转载 Android Camera
网上的一篇SDK中文翻译,链接地址如下http://blog.youkuaiyun.com/raindrophust/article/details/6205038Android Camera 使用小结Android手机关于Camera的使用,一是拍照,二是摄像,由于Android提供了强大的组件功能,为此对于在Android手机系统上进行Camera的开发,我们可以使
2012-08-12 01:03:59
840
转载 Android getWindow().setFlags方法
//设置窗体全屏getWindow().setFlags(WindowManager.LayoutParams.FLAG_FULLSCREEN, WindowManager.LayoutParams.FLAG_FULLSCREEN);//设置窗体始终点亮getWindow().setFlags(WindowManager.LayoutParams.FLAG_KEEP_SCREEN
2012-08-10 17:54:17
11822
原创 android之PhoneGap入门
首先下载 最新版本的PhoneGap并解压,我们将使用其中的Android目录。在项目根目录下,创建两个新目录:/libs/assets/www复制phonegap.js(从PhoneGap解压缩后的Android目录中,将解压缩后的带版本号的js文件名修改为phonegap.js)到/assets/www。复制phonegap.jar(从Ph
2012-06-29 14:45:45
2588
转载 Android应用自动更新功能的代码实现
由于Android项目开源所致,市面上出现了N多安卓软件市场。为了让我们开发的软件有更多的用户使用,我们需要向N多市场发布,软件升级后,我们也必须到安卓市场上进行更新,给我们增加了工作量。因此我们有必要给我们的Android应用增加自动更新的功能。既然实现自动更新,我们首先必须让我们的应用知道是否存在新版本的软件,因此我们可以在自己的网站上放置配置文件,存放软件的版本信息: 2
2012-06-29 12:02:22
818
转载 编写高效Android代码避免使用枚举
避免使用枚举枚举变量非常方便,但不幸的是它会牺牲执行的速度和并大幅增加文件体积。例如: public class Foo { public enum Shrubbery { GROUND, CRAWLING, HANGING }}会产生一个900字节的.class文件(Foo$Shubbery.class)。在它被首次调用时,这个类会调用初始化方法来准备每个枚举变量
2012-06-26 13:49:46
685
转载 android之HttpURLConnection
1.HttpURLConnection连接URL1)创建一个URL对象URL url = new URL(http://www.baidu.com);2)利用HttpURLConnection对象从网络中获取网页数据HttpURLConnection conn = (HttpURLConnection) url.openConnection();3)设置连接超时
2012-06-18 17:23:53
558
转载 演进式例解控制反转(IoC)、依赖注入(DI)之一
演进式例解控制反转(IoC)、依赖注入(DI)之一演进式例解控制反转(IoC)、依赖注入(DI)之二
2012-06-18 10:38:52
643
转载 Android中的消息推送
转载于Android中的消息推送 前段时间做了一个应用,需要用到服务器端向Android或者是Iphone终端主动发送命令。随后客户端做出相应的反应。当时没有找到最佳的方案,一直搁置着。今天看到网上有关于Android推送的介绍,先学习一下,以便以后用到了不至于不知道。什么是推送呢? 所谓的消息推送就是从服务器端向移动终端发送连接,传输一定的信息。
2012-06-12 17:51:00
7523
1
转载 Android之应用程序监听开机启动自启动应用程序
1.首先继承一个broadcastreceiverpublic class ConnectBroadCastReceiver extends BroadcastReceiver { @Override public void onReceive(Context context, Intent intent) { if(intent.getAction().eq
2012-06-05 16:48:22
6323
转载 AlertDialog.Builder setCancelable用法
AlertDialog.Builder的setCancelablepublic AlertDialog.Builder setCancelable (boolean cancelable)Since: API Level 1Sets whether the dialog is cancelable or not default is true.设置为
2012-05-04 15:50:25
20245
原创 android之TextVIew与Button交互
EX03_13Activitypublic class EX03_13Activity extends Activity { Button myButton; TextView myTextView; int num = 0; int[] Textcolor = {Color.BLUE,Color.GREEN,Color.CYAN}; /** Called when the a
2012-04-19 23:33:22
1807
原创 android之AlerDialog
EX03_12Activitypublic class EX03_12Activity extends Activity { Button myButton; /** Called when the activity is first created. */ @Override public void onCreate(Bundle savedInstanceSt
2012-04-19 23:06:15
1570
原创 返回数据到前一个activity-startActivityForResult
EX03_11Activitypackage xyq.demo;import android.app.Activity;import android.content.Intent;import android.os.Bundle;import android.util.Log;import android.view.View;import android.v
2012-04-19 00:19:50
661
转载 android:shape的使用
Android中常常使用shape来定义控件的一些显示属性,今天看了一些shape的使用,对shape有了大体的了解,稍作总结:先看下面的代码: <gradient android:startColor="#ff8c00" android:endColor="#FFFFFF"
2012-04-17 17:12:01
456
转载 Ubuntu Linux 下优化 swap 交换分区及调整swap大小
在 ubuntu 里面,swappiness的值的大小对如何使用swap分区是有着很大的联系的。swappiness=0的时候表示最大限度使用物理内存,然后才是 swap空间,swappiness=100的时候表示积极的使用swap分区,并且把内存上的数据及时的搬运到swap空间里面。两个极端,对于 ubuntu的默认设置,这个值等于60,建议修改为10。具体这样做:1.查看你的系统里面的sw
2012-04-12 14:18:02
685
原创 android 之style
style.xml 26sp #EC9237 18sp #FF7F7C main.xml <TextView android:layout_width="fill_parent" android:layout_height="wrap_content
2012-04-09 22:32:48
540
原创 android 获取屏幕的分辨率
DisplayMetrics dm = new DisplayMetrics(); getWindowManager().getDefaultDisplay().getMetrics(dm); Log.v("test", "屏幕的分辨率为:"+dm.widthPixels+" * "+dm.heightPixels);
2012-04-08 23:57:34
511
原创 android 代码中获取Resource中的字符串
CharSequence str1 = getString(R.string.hello);
2012-04-08 23:53:43
3932
原创 android 获取系统资源
Resources res = getBaseContext().getResources();Drawable drw = res.getDrawable(R.drawable.darkgray);//textView1.setBackgroundDrawable(drw);
2012-04-08 23:40:06
899
转载 HTTP与HTTPS的区别
什么是HTTPS: HTTPS(Secure Hypertext Transfer Protocol)安全超文本传输协议 它是一个安全通信通道,它基于HTTP开发,用于在客户计算机和服务器之间交换信息。它使用安全套接字层(SSL)进行信息交换,简单来说它是HTTP的安全版。 它是由Netscape开发并内置于其浏览器中,用于对数据进行压缩和解压操作,并返回网络上传送回的结果。HTTPS
2012-03-26 21:55:18
490
转载 Android编程15个很有用的代码片段
1:查看是否有存储卡插入String status=Environment.getExternalStorageState();if(status.equals(Enviroment.MEDIA_MOUNTED)){说明有SD卡插入}2:让某个Activity透明OnCreate中不设Layoutthis.setTheme(R.style.Theme_T
2012-03-22 22:29:15
524
转载 ServerSocket 与 Socket的区别
创建一个ServerSocket类,同时在运行该语句的计算机的指定端口处建立一个监听服务,如: ServerSocket MyListener=new ServerSocket(600); 这里指定提供监听服务的端口是600,一台计算机可以同时提供多个服务,这些不同的服务之间通过端口号来区别,不同的端口号上提供不同的服务。为了随时监听可能的Client请求,执行如下的语句:
2012-03-22 22:14:44
941
原创 资料收集备用
http://blog.youkuaiyun.com/ch_984326013http://blog.youkuaiyun.com/synoinfotech/article/details/7024130http://blog.youkuaiyun.com/zuolongsnailhttp://weich-javadeveloper.iteye.com/blog/1123060
2012-03-16 11:05:21
642
原创 android动态添加图层
结果如图draw_demo_layout.xml<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="fill_parent" android:layout_height="fill_parent" android:orienta
2012-03-09 18:23:11
9534
2
原创 Android之HorizontalScrollView(一)
结果如图main.xml<HorizontalScrollView x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="fill_parent" android:layout_height="fill_parent" android:fillV
2012-03-09 11:00:17
3997
2
原创 Android之gallery
运行结果图main.xml<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="fill_parent" android:layout_height="fill_parent" android:orientation="v
2012-03-08 12:05:55
1136
android之PhoneGap入门实例
2012-06-29
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人